This was my first time back since my military days and having travelled through Germany in the 3 years I was here, I haven’t changed my opinion that Cologne is the best city to visit. This time I was here for the FIBO fair and stayed at the Mercure for the first time. As expected it was first class and the hospitality of its staff was impeccable. The hotel is out to the west which means a 20-30 minute tram ride into the main area around the cathedral and river but once you master the payment system you will enjoy the experience, with the trams being on time throughout. The only criticism is that being a fitness person and witnessing others like me staying at the hotel, the gym was poor consisting of only 3 cardio machines in a tiny room. A small set of dumbbells would be a welcome addition and would have justified a 5 star instead of the 4 I have given. Otherwise well done to all the staff for a highly enjoyable stay. This hotel has an absolutely wonderful location. The incredible Heinzels Christmas Market which has to be the prettiest market we've seen, is 2 minutes from your door! The hotel is very clean, comfortable and offers a nice breakfast too. The staff is very helpful, professional. We had a problem with our heat not working and the mechanics showed up to fix it almost before we hung up the phone with the front desk. The very minor problem was solved in 10 minutes. So efficient! (Be aware, please, that there are 2 City Class hotels near one another in Cologne. One closer to the the Cathedral and this one. Either location would be excellent but we stayed in the one on Auf Dem Rothenberg) Our driver dropped us off to walk about 100 feet down a cobblestone alley then turn left into an archway to reach the hotel. The hotel opens onto a utilitarian courtyard with that cobblestone street on the back side, the courtyard, then a narrow alley that opens up right onto the Christmas market. It looked questionable upon arrival but was perfect!!!

JjazpopsThe hotel is an easy walk (just a few minutes) from the railway station. It is about two minutes walk to the cathedral which you can see (and hear) from the hotel: the bells chime quite loudly at about 08:00 am and other times. Rooms are a decent size and the beds are very comfortable. It is clean and in the room there is a safe, tv, bathroom with a shower (that oddly has no shower curtain or screen - the floor gets quite wet). Breakfast is good and includes the normal range of hot and cold foods from croissants, toast, bacon, egg, sausage, buns, cereals, hams, salamis, cheeses, coffee, tea, hot water and some really very nice fruit juices (some of the nicest I have tasted in a hotel). The staff in the dining area were really pleasant and friendly. The reception staff were a little more varied but polite and efficient enough. Outside the hotel doesn't look that much but it is generally pleasant and a great base inside. Next door are some convenience store types of shops and a kebab house that I tried and it was exactly the same as back home. McDonalds is just across the road, if that is your thing. We walked to all of the Christmas markets (where we did most of our eating) and around the city centre and down to the Rhine. All are in easy walking distance. There is a bag room where you can leave your bags upon checkout and come back for them later. The security of that was a little lax as people just walked in from the street and took their bags. I went to the reception and told them I was taking mine and the lady looked as if to say, ”ok fine.” No checks. There is also little checking of people walking in from the street and just going upstairs but the doors on the rooms were pretty secure. The lighting is not great in the room and the lights around the hotel are seemingly hanging from their connections. Overall it was a great base from which to explore the city and get to and from. good night's sleep - despite the bells and a good breakfast. I would stay again for a short break in the city.
